      @WrCombs said in What Are You Doing Right Now:

      Another site with way to much space used.
      Turns out - its the temp folder in Windows - 412 GB on a 500 Gb hard drive
      Holy Shit

      Now google said can delete all of it, but is that safe to extra sure

      I do this on a regular basis. Anything in that folder that windows still needs, it wont let you delete anyways. Just select all and skip the ones at the end that it can't delete.

                  @WrCombs said in What Are You Doing Right Now:

                  @travisdh1 said in What Are You Doing Right Now:

                  @WrCombs said in What Are You Doing Right Now:

                  Thanks! I figured it was okay, but I've never seen that before...

                  I'm always running into this it seems. Select all, delete, skip, done.

                  That's what I did, But it was a first for me

                  Well, Windows 7 should all be going away in another year when it goes out of support, so hopefully you won't have to deal with this bug too often.

                  The other one I've seen a lot is the winsxs directory filling up, and you really don't want to go randomly deleting things from that one. (dism++ for that)
